Itinerary
Your guide collects you by 4x4 from a pre-selected meeting point in Porto. The drive north takes you through gradually changing scenery as the city gives way to the mountains of the Minho region.
On arrival at Peneda-Gerês National Park, you launch onto Caniçada Lake for approximately 90 minutes of guided kayaking. The session is suitable for complete beginners, with instruction provided before you set off.
A stop at a small sandy beach gives you time to swim, relax, and try stand-up paddleboarding on the calm lake surface. This is a natural midpoint to rest before heading to lunch.
The group enjoys a hearty meal at a local restaurant known for honest, regional cooking. Vinho verde is included, offering a genuine taste of northern Portuguese food culture.
A short walk of around 25 minutes each way leads to a secluded waterfall within the national park. You can swim in the natural pool at its base and take in some of the most scenic views the park has to offer.
The 4x4 returns the group to the pre-selected drop-off points in Porto, completing a full day in the national park. Expect to arrive back in the early evening.
